      • A theoretical study on fullerene-dizincocene hybrids

        Gao, Guohua,Xu, Xiang,Kang, Hong Seok Wiley Subscription Services, Inc., A Wiley Company 2009 Journal of computational chemistry Vol.30 No.6

        <P>Using the density functional theory, we investigated the possible formation of fullerene-dizincocene hybrids, specifically C<SUB>60</SUB>*-Zn-Zn-Cp*, C<SUB>60</SUB>*-Zn-Zn-C<SUB>60</SUB>*, C<SUB>70</SUB>*-Zn-Zn-Cp*, and C<SUB>70</SUB>*-Zn-Zn-C<SUB>70</SUB>*, where C<SUB>60</SUB>*, Cp*, and C<SUB>70</SUB>* represent C<SUB>60</SUB>(CH<SUB>3</SUB>)<SUB>5</SUB>, C<SUB>5</SUB>(CH<SUB>3</SUB>)<SUB>5</SUB>, and C<SUB>70</SUB>(CH<SUB>3</SUB>)<SUB>5</SUB> radicals. Our calculation shows that these hybrids have HOMO-LUMO gaps which are larger than has been experimentally identified for C<SUB>60</SUB>*-Fe-Cp. In addition, the strength of the Zn&n.bond;Zn bonds is similar to that in Cp*-Zn-Zn-Cp* which was also synthesized recently. Furthermore, heterohybrids, C<SUB>60</SUB>*-Zn-Zn-Cp* and C<SUB>70</SUB>*-Zn-Zn-Cp* are expected to exist in equilibria with homohybrids, C<SUB>60</SUB>*-Zn-Zn-C<SUB>60</SUB>* and C<SUB>70</SUB>*-Zn-Zn-C<SUB>70</SUB>*, in which heterohybrids are much more favored. On the other hand, another hybrid involving Sc<SUB>3</SUB>N@C<SUB>68</SUB> as a fullerene unit is not highly probable. © 2008 Wiley Periodicals, Inc.         rGO/VNTs as cathodes for high performance sodium ion batteries with good cycling performance

        Guohua Gao,Mingze Ji,Kun Zhang,Guangming Wu 대한금속·재료학회 2022 ELECTRONIC MATERIALS LETTERS Vol.18 No.1

        Using the ex-situ composite method, we have prepared grapheme coating vanadium oxide nanotubes (VNT) by using vanadium oxide nanotubes, cationic surfactant cetyltrimethylammonium bromide (CTAB) and graphene oxide (GO) aqueous solution. The surface of the vanadium oxide nanotube was modified by CTAB, so that vanadium oxide nanotubes were combined with graphene oxide via electrostatic interaction. The introduction of graphene provides an effective protective layer for vanadium oxide nanotubes, alleviates the volume change caused by sodium ion insertion and extraction during charge and discharge process, and enhances the stability of vanadium oxide nanotube structure. The electrochemical test show that the capacity retention of VNTs after 50 cycles was only 18%, while the capacity retention rate of VNTs/rGO was as high as 74%. In addition, we made a detailed analysis of the morphology, structure and formation mechanism of the materials.

        Uncertainty analysis of containment dose rate for core damage assessment in nuclear power plants

        Guohua Wu,Jiejuan Tong,Yan Gao,Liguo Zhang,Yunfei Zhao 한국원자력학회 2018 Nuclear Engineering and Technology Vol.50 No.5

        One of the most widely used methods to estimate core damage during a nuclear power plant accident iscontainment radiation measurement. The evolution of severe accidents is extremely complex, leading touncertainty in the containment dose rate (CDR). Therefore, it is difficult to accurately determine coredamage. This study proposes to conduct uncertainty analysis of CDR for core damage assessment. First,based on source term estimation, the Monte Carlo (MC) and point-kernel integration methods were usedto estimate the probability density function of the CDR under different extents of core damage in accidentscenarios with late containment failure. Second, the results were verified by comparing the resultsof both methods. The point-kernel integration method results were more dispersed than the MC results,and the MC method was used for both quantitative and qualitative analyses. Quantitative analysisindicated a linear relationship, rather than the expected proportional relationship, between the CDR andcore damage fraction. The CDR distribution obeyed a logarithmic normal distribution in accidents with asmall break in containment, but not in accidents with a large break in containment. A possible applicationof our analysis is a real-time core damage estimation program based on the CDR

        Electrospun Porcine Acellular Dermal Matrix and Polycaprolactone Composite Nanofibrous Scaffolds for Accelerating Wound Healing

        Xiaofei Gao,Guohua Jiang,Liming Ruan,Yanfang Sun,Khaydar E. Yunusov,Yanting Jing,Uladzislau E. Aharodnikau,Sergey O. Solomevich 한국섬유공학회 2023 Fibers and polymers Vol.24 No.2

        Electrospun nanofibers represent a novel class of scaffold materials that show great potential in wound healing owing torelatively large surface area, better mimicry of native extracellular matrix, adjustable waterproofness and breathability, andprogrammable drug delivery process. In this work, electrospun polycaprolactone (PCL) and porcine acellular dermal matrix(PADM) composite nanofibrous membranes have been developed by electrospinning technology and inflated into threedimensional(3D) structural scaffold (PCL-PADM) by gas foaming method. The obtained PCL-PADM has higher thermalstability, hydrophilicity and better cell adhesion compared with PCL. In addition, ε-polylysine (ε-PL) is further attachedonto the surface of PADM/PCL to offer its good antibacterial properties. Moreover, the PADM/PCL fibrous scaffolds showexcellent cytocompatibility for promoting cell proliferation. In vivo models showed that the resultant PADM/PCL fibrousscaffolds exhibit an accelerating wound healing effect through promoting expression of vascular factor (CD31) and decreasingthe expression of tumor necrosis factor-α (TNF-α). These results indicate that the 3D fibrous scaffolds may be a potentialwound dressing for wound closure.

        Transcriptome-wide characterization of the WRKY family genes in Lonicera macranthoides and the role of LmWRKY16 in plant senescence

        Cao Zhengyan,Wu Peiyin,Gao Hongmei,Xia Ning,Jiang Ying,Tang Ning,Liu Guohua,Chen Zexiong 한국유전학회 2022 Genes & Genomics Vol.44 No.2

        Background: Lonicera macranthoides is an important woody plant with high medicinal values widely cultivated in southern China. WRKY, one of the largest transcription factor families, participates in plant development, senescence, and stress responses. However, a comprehensive study of the WRKY family in L. macranthoides hasn't been reported previously. Objective: To establish an extensive overview of the WRKY family in L. macranthoides and identify senescence-responsive members of LmWRKYs. Methods: RNA-Seq and phylogenetic analysis were employed to identify the LmWRKYs and their evolutionary relationships. Quantitative real-time (qRT-PCR) and transgenic technology was utilized to investigate the roles of LmWRKYs in response to developmental-, cold-, and ethylene-induced senescence. Results: A total of 61 LmWRKY genes with a highly conserved motif WRKYGQK were identified. Phylogenetic analysis of LmWRKYs together with their orthologs from Arabidopsis classified them into three groups, with the number of 15, 39, and 7, respectively. 17 LmWRKYs were identified to be differentially expressed between young and aging leaves by RNA-Seq. Further qRT-PCR analysis showed 15 and 5 LmWRKY genes were significantly induced responding to tissue senescence in leaves and stems, respectively. What's more, five LmWRKYs, including LmWRKY4, LmWRKY5, LmWRKY6, LmWRKY11, and LmWRKY16 were dramatically upregulated under cold and ethylene treatment in both leaves and stems, indicating their involvements commonly in developmental- and stress-induced senescence. In addition, function analysis revealed LmWRKY16, a homolog of AtWRKY75, can accelerate plant senescence, as evidenced by leaf yellowing during reproductive growth in LmWRKY16-overexpressing tobaccos. Conclusion: The results lay the foundation for molecular characterization of LmWRKYs in plant senescence.

        Functionalized moso bamboo powder adsorbent for Cd(II) complexes with citric acid/tartrate acid: characterization, adsorptive performance, and mechanism

        Qinju Sun,Shaohua Lin,Guohua Liu,Yue Xuan,Liping Gao,Pingping Li 대한환경공학회 2022 Environmental Engineering Research Vol.27 No.5

        A new amine group functionalized moso bamboo powder adsorbent (AMBP) was prepared using a facile procedure to remove Cd(II) complexes with citric acid (CA) and tartrate acid (TA). The properties of the AMBP were characterized using SEM, FTIR, XPS, BET, and an elemental analysis. The adsorptive performances of the AMBP toward Cd(II)-CA/TA were investigated. The results indicated that amine group was successfully introduced, and the AMBP with a BET specific surface area of 0.463 ㎡/g was effective in adsorbing Cd(II)-CA/TA under pH 4.0–10.0. The removal of Cd(II) increased significantly when the Cd(II)/ligand molar ratio changed from 1:0.5 to 1:2. The adsorption processes of Cd(II)-CA/TA were endothermic and fit well with the pseudo-second-order kinetic model (R² > 0.999). The Langmuir model (qmax of 14.41 and 7.58 mg/g for Cd(II)-CA and Cd(II)-TA, respectively) fit the isotherms better than the Freundlich model. The AMBP could be regenerated by HCl and reused at least 4 times. The uptake mechanisms of Cd(II)-CA/TA were proposed to be physisorption and the chemisorption of the coordination between –NH₂/–NH and the Cd(II). This work shows that the AMBP is an adsorbent with high practical value to remove Cd(II) in water or wastewater containing CA/TA.

        Dynamic analysis of a flexure-based compliant stage

        Yunsong Du,Tie-Min Li,Guohua Gao 대한기계학회 2018 JOURNAL OF MECHANICAL SCIENCE AND TECHNOLOGY Vol.32 No.11

        This paper presents the dynamic analysis of a flexure-based compliant stage. The dynamic model is first obtained, after which the equivalent masses of the flexure hinge, including the axial equivalent mass, the bending equivalent mass, and the shear equivalent mass, are derived. According to this method, the equivalent mass components of the proposed stage are derived by accumulating those of the output platform, input platform, and flexure hinges. Finally, to verify the validity of the proposed method, the first two resonant frequencies and the corresponding mode shapes are analyzed by using finite element analysis (FEA). An experimental platform is fabricated, and experimental results and FEA values appear to be in accordance with the theoretical calculations. This result demonstrates that the dynamic model and equivalent mass are accurate. The dynamic model provides an effective method for calculating equivalent masses, and dynamic characteristics can be precisely estimated from the corresponding analytical models.

      • Rediscovering Impacts of Collaboration through Workflow Analysis to Value Service Development

        Chengxiang Ren,Yucong Duan,Zhangbing Zhou,Guohua Fu,Zhen Guo,Honghao Gao 보안공학연구지원센터 2016 International Journal of u- and e- Service, Scienc Vol.9 No.11

        Information and service economies are developing rapidly in recent years with the development of information technology and new applications. Software and service development are becoming more and more complex relating to different participants, organizations and alliances. This phenomenon has caused urgent requirements on economic and technical fusion through coordination and collaboration among stakeholders. This paper addresses the gap between business layer and technical development in roles and activities. We then propose a combination of economic value and profits and technical service development processes. We also consider value exchange under profit sharing contracts in participants' workflows. A simulation and an experiment are performed to show related impacts.

      • 평가도구를 이용한 웹 접근성 평가

        권영직(Young-Jik Kwon),장굉위(Hongwei Zhang),고국화(Guohua Gao),권동훈(Donghoon Kwon) 한국의사결정학회 2009 의사결정학연구 Vol.17 No.1

        모든 사용자가 웹을 통하여 어려움 없이 인터넷에 접근 가능하도록 하기 위해서는, 웹사이트가 웹 접근성을 고려하여 개발되어야 한다. 이러기 위해서 본 논문에서는 웹 접근성 평가 분석도구인 A-Prompt와 KADO-WAH를 사용하여 W3C의 웹 접근성 지침(WCAG 2.0)과 한국형 웹 콘텐츠 접근성 지침(KWCAG 1.0)을 기반으로 5개의 웹 사이트를 대상으로 하여 웹 접근성을 평가한 후, 평가결과를 도출하였다. 본 논문의 연구 결과는 다음과 같다. 첫째, 두 개의 평가도구(KWDO-WAH, A-prompt)로 동일한 체크 항목을 평가한 결과 그 값이 다르게 나왔다. 둘째, 이들 두 개의 평가 도구에 있어서 통일된 평가 지침과 평가항목이 없다. 셋째, 이들 두 개의 평가 도구에 있어서 중복 체크항목은 없어야 하고, 웹 접근성 평가를 위한 필수 항목을 보완해야 한다. A web site should be developed by considering web accessibility for every user. It is due to the fact that every user should access the Internet through the web without any difficulties or challenges. For doing this, this paper derives evaluation results after evaluating web accessibility of five web sites based on WCAG 2.0 of W3c and KWCAG 1.0 by using A-Prompt and KADO-WAH which are called as a analysis tool of web accessibility evaluation. The following is our research results. First, as a result of evaluating same check lists with two evaluation tool (KWDO-WAH, A-Prompt), different value is came out. Second, there are no unified evaluation guide line and evaluation lists about these two evaluation tools. Third, duplicated check lists of these two evaluation tools should be eliminated, and it should come up with necessary lists for evaluating web accessibility.
